Passenger Arrested for Molesting Air Hostess on Muscat-Dhaka Flight

In a shocking incident on a Muscat-Dhaka Vistara flight, a passenger named Mohammad Dulal was arrested by Mumbai police for allegedly molesting an air hostess. The incident occurred on September 8, 2023, and has since sparked outrage and concern for the safety of airline staff.

According to reports, Dulal first hugged the air hostess inappropriately and then attempted to kiss her. The air hostess immediately raised an alarm, alerting her fellow crew members and passengers. In a commendable act, fellow passengers apprehended Dulal and ensured he did not escape before the authorities arrived.

The Mumbai police were informed about the incident, and they promptly took Dulal into custody. The arrest of the accused sends a strong message that such behavior will not be tolerated, and strict action will be taken against those who engage in such acts.

The incident highlights the vulnerability of airline staff, particularly air hostesses, who often face harassment and inappropriate behavior from passengers.
